Low gain transformer-output line amplifier
This is a low-gain (around 4.7dB) line amplifier. It uses the old Valvo AZ1 meshplate rectifier within a tube regulated power supply, 5V heater direct-heated-triode line-tube types 26(226-326), 00-201a-301a and 12a-112a.
With a small drop resistor it enable also 4V heater european vintages , the Phillips B406 and its german RE type equivalents.
A 50K TKD volume pot to the UTC A25 output transformers, replaceable with the UTC HA133 bigger trannies offering slightly lower frequency .
I used it to drive my DHT2A3 end-amplifier from the source.
